  • The virus that causes COVID-19 is thought to spread mainly from person to person, mainly through respiratory droplets produced when an infected person coughs, sneezes, or talks. These droplets can land in the mouths or noses of people who are nearby or possibly be inhaled into the lungs. Spread is more likely when people are in close contact with one another (within about 6 feet).

  • Most people who get COVID-19 will be able to recover at home. CDC has directions for people who are recovering at home and their caregivers, including:
    Stay home when you are sick, except to get medical care or opt for Covid Home isolation Plan with medical advice in case of very mild/pre-symptomatic/asymptomatic COVID-19 cases
    Use a separate room and bathroom for sick household members (if possible).
    Wash your hands often with soap and water for at least 20 seconds, especially after blowing your nose, coughing, or sneezing; going to the bathroom; and before eating or preparing food.
    Provide your sick household member with clean disposable facemasks to wear at home, if available, to help prevent spreading COVID-19 to others.
    Clean the sick room and bathroom, as needed, to avoid unnecessary contact with the sick person.

  • Contact tracing is used by health departments to prevent the spread of infectious disease. It involves identifying people who have an infectious disease (cases) and their contacts (people who may have been exposed) and working with them to interrupt disease transmission. For COVID-19, this includes asking cases to isolate and contacts to quarantine at home voluntarily.

Jehangir Hospital began as Jehangir Nursing Home when its founders, Sir Cowasji Jehangir and Lady Hirabai Jehangir, invited the eminent Dr. Eduljee H. Coyaji to set up a facility that could offer personalized care of high quality at an affordable price to the people of Poona. On the 6th of February, 1946, with only a few beds, it became the city's first significant private hospital. Soon Jehangir Nursing Home had a bed strength of 60. It also added facilities to become the first professionally run hospital kitchen along with a linen department. As patient demand increased, so did the number of beds and facilities.

In 1998, Jehangir Hospital equipped with 350 beds, tied up with the Apollo Hospitals Group to assist in managing and modernizing the hospital. The Jehangir Hospital - Apollo Hospitals Group synergy thus provides the best outcome for the patients: superior technology and medical skill combined with quality patient care. Since 2002, Jehangir Hospital has gone from a 180 bed hospital to a 350 bed multispecialty tertiary care hospital.
